Output e1671b3ca68b7b0482fbe56958e9f0a4dae7401e0abfcd89eb97e61b37df874d:27

value
19857375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99e00df253e309e5d10e41ad1e52063c27055600 OP_EQUAL
address
MMvn2MjkYVxzQWSjL4WJZbDVxc7Tfwyrjr
transaction
e1671b3ca68b7b0482fbe56958e9f0a4dae7401e0abfcd89eb97e61b37df874d
spent
true